    This is a Memory Quilt that my cousin had me make for her.
    4 years ago, my cousins husband was killed in an accident at age 42. She recently met a man at her church who lost his wife to cancer two yrs ago(at age 42). They married on New Years Eve. She wanted the memory quilt for her new Step Daughter (age 14). They brought me a skirt, a pair of pants and two blouses...size 2..so not alot of fabric. And all was to be in black and white...colors of daughters new room. I met the young girl at the wedding, she said she wanted to "Thank me" for making it and she absolutely loved it. Her Dad and new step Mom said different family members that had seen it commented on such a special treasure. I took the pockets from the pants and put then on a pillow for her as an extra gift to hold some special momentos of her Mom. All of the center is fabrics of her Mom's but, I had to add the circular polka dotted fabric( the black and the white) and some of the white to make the quilt big enough.
